Pennsylvania Mill Works To Develop Flour With A Taste Of History

This summer, finally, a lush and picturesque 35 acres of wheat with multi-hued names such as White Wonder, Purple Straw and Red May has been thriving in Kutztown, Pa., at the Rodale Institute, a nonprofit organization that researches organic farming methods. And Annville Flouring Mill’s rollers have once again ground what might be the very same wheat they started with.

Contestants Named For The Pillsbury Bakers Plus Creative Decorating Competition

September 2, 2011 Retail Bakers of America

The 11th annual Pillsbury Bakers Plus Creative Decorating Competition will be held in Schaumburg, IL at the new All Things Baking show on October 2-4. The competition features professional decorators from retail and supermarket bakeries who will compete for $14000 in prize money. Competitors will compete on the trade show floor for 9 hours over a two day period.

Tootie Pie Company Quarterly Revenues Up 46%

September 1, 2011 Tootie Pie Company, Inc.

Tootie Pie Company, Inc. reported that quarterly revenue jumped 46%, to $486,151 for quarter ending June, 2011, versus $334,075 for June, 2010.
